The easiest way to deny service accounts interactive logon privileges is with a GPO. Open up group policy manager, and go to Computer Configuration -> Windows Settings -> Security Settings -> Local Policies -> User Rights Assignment.

The policy setting Deny logon as a service supersedes this policy setting if a user account is subject to both policies. ... By definition, the Network Service account has the Log on as a service user right. This right isn't granted through the Group Policy setting. Minimize the number of other accounts that are granted … See more This policy setting determines which service accounts can register a process as a service. WebJun 2, 2024 · The setting in the local group policy will be overridden by the GPO. You can create a separate GPO that includes the local account in the logon as service right and limit the scope of that GPO to only apply to the machine (s) that the local account is present.
